Balloch O Dee is a small farm nestling at the foot of Culvennan Fell set in a stunning landscape on the edge of the Galloway National Forest Park. As well as some unique, quirky Indoor accommodation we have 5 hard-standing pitches all with electric hookup plus some grass Hook-up pitches for tents and enough space for approx 50 non-hook up tents over 20 acres all with fire pits for campfires. The emphasis is on a relaxed experience. We have tried to create the sort of campsite that, as a family, we would like to camp on.

In recent years there has been a trend towards 'Glamping' sites and while we do offer some alternative accommodation on site the overall experience we hope, still has a 'proper' camping feel. We are not a glamping site but a traditional campsite with some different options for you. :-)
We don't have many rules at Balloch O Dee. One of the things that used to drive me bonkers when we went camping was turning up on some campsite and the first thing we were given would be a long list of things that we were not allowed to do! What a welcome!
So you won't find a single notice or rule board at Balloch O Dee. You are on holiday, generally to get away from all the silly rules and regulations of everyday life. That's why we went camping.
What we do ask though is that you respect your fellow campers, the environment, and our Camp Ethos. :-)
There are a few things that we would always try and look for in a prospective campsite and these things we have tried, as much as possible, to incorporate into Balloch O ' Dee. We have just converted one of the barns into a lovely shower and toilet room with showers with extra large 'rainfall' shower heads, wash hand basins and washing up facilities all with piping hot water. There is also a place to empty your chemical toilet. Wi-Fi is sometimes available onsite. There are lots of flattish tracks for wonderful family cycling and plenty of stunning walks. With zero light pollution, Balloch O Dee is the perfect place for stargazing, in fact, you can see the shape of the milky way from the middle of the camping field. You are welcome to have a campfire if you wish, all pitches have a fire pit.

Take the M6 past Carlisle (or just before if your coming down from Scotland) from the M6 take the A75 to Stranraer. Stay on the A75 going past Newton Stewart. About 6 miles West of Newton Stewart on the A75 take the right turn sign posted 'The Three Lochs' Balloch O Dee is about 2 miles along this road on the right - just before the little stone bridge - you will see the sign at the end of the drive. see website for more details.
